@charset "Shift-JIS";
@import url(constructor.css);


/* ***********************
	update 	2007.06.18
	edit	yojiSHIRAKI
*********************** */ 

body	{ background:#520000; }
a:link	 	{ color:darkblue; }
a:visited	{ color:#3c3cc7; }
a:hover	 	{ color:darkblue; }

#header			{ background:#ae0e16 url(../img_pt/headerBack.gif) repeat-x left top; }
#gnavi			{ background:url(../img_pt/gnaviBack.gif) repeat-x left top; }

#bottomWrap	{ background:url(../img_pt/footerBack.gif) repeat-x left top; }
	#bottomInner{ background:url(../img_pt/footerLogo.gif) no-repeat right top; }
		#footer		{ color:#c15154; }


#logo a { width:344px; height:48px; background:url(../img_pt/logo.gif) no-repeat left center; }

#gnavi li a { text-indent:-9999px; background-image:url(../img_pt/gnavi.gif); display:block; height:30px; }
#gnavi li a:hover {  background-image:url(../img_pt/gnavi.gif) !important; display:block; height:30px; }


#memberMenu dt		{ background:url(../img_pt/memberMenu.gif); }
#memberMenu dd		{ background:url(../img_pt/memberMenuBack.gif); border-bottom:2px solid #0e3b53; }
#memberMenu a:link,
#memberMenu a:visited	{ color:#006363; }
#memberMenu a:hover		{ color:#ffffff; background-color:#731012; }

#dbLink a:link,
#dbLink a:visited	{ color:#006363; }
#dbLink a:hover		{ color:#ffffff; background-color:#c4c490; }

#myBannerTitle		{ background:url(../img_pt/myBannerTitle.gif) no-repeat center center; }
#qandaTitle			{ background:url(../img_pt/qandaTitle.gif) no-repeat center center; }

#PRTitle		{ background:url(../img_pt/PRTitle.gif) no-repeat center center; }

#pageTop a			{ background:url(../img_pt/pageTop.gif) no-repeat left top; }

#dataHisTitle		{ background:url(../img_pt/dataHistory.gif); }
#funcHisTitle		{ background:url(../img_pt/funcHistory.gif); }
#keywordTitle		{ background:url(../img_pt/indexkeywordTitle.gif); }
#featuredTitle		{ background:url(../img_pt/featuredTitle.gif); }

#bottomWrap a:link,
#bottomWrap a:visited	{ text-decoration:none; color:#df6f72; }
#bottomWrap a:hover		{ text-decoration:none; color:#ffffff; }

#fnaviLeft div 	{ background:#740105; padding:10px 0; height:80px; }


/* eachPage */

/* searchInput */
#themeTitle				{ width:400px; background:url(../img_pt/indexThemeTitle.gif) no-repeat left top; }
#specifiedTitle			{ width:400px; background:url(../img_pt/indexSpecifiedTitle.gif) no-repeat left top; }
#detailTitle			{ width:400px; background:url(../img_pt/indexTraceTitle.gif) no-repeat left top; }


/* searchResult */
#searchResultList th	{ background:url(../img_pt/thBack.gif) repeat-x left center; color:#ffffff;  }
.pageNow	{ background:#731012; color:#fff; }

/* viewPrecedent */
#decisionLinkatView a		{ background:url(../img_pt/viewDecision.gif) no-repeat right top; }

/* refer */
#referContents h2{ background:url(../img_cmn/dbPt.gif) no-repeat left center; }

